Product Description
CTCF is an 83 kD transcription factor found in the nucleoplasm, which translocates to the nucleolus when the cell is undergoing cell differentiation. This protein can act as an insulator protein by binding to an unmethylated imprinting control region (ICR) structure and prevent the activation of cis-acting elements which in turn prevents gene activation. CTCF becomes further involved in gene regulation when it forms a complex with cohesin. This complex can stabilize the formation of a chromatin loop, which can promote or repress the binding of other transcription factors to the promoter and enhancer, leading to gene activation or gene repression respectively. CTCF has a role as a tumor suppressor, when the gene goes through a mutation or deletion there is a rise in variance in CpG methylation throughout the genome. This methylation contributes to the development of aggressive and invasive tumors which are seen in breast, endometrial and bladder cancers.
